We go in the River Don from under the A1 bridge at Sprotbrough regularly. It's very clean up there now (albeit a little murky), can swim for about 1.2 miles up and down stream from there until you get to weirs etc. The only obstables are the rowing club and canal boats but they're both decent groups and will look out for you.
